What Problems Do Concrete Coatings Address?
Concrete coatings address a spectrum of problems that can compromise the longevity and aesthetic of surfaces. One major problem is the tendency of concrete to stains, fissures, and erosion due to environmental factors. Dampness can cause efflorescence and fungal development, breaking down the material over time. Additionally, scratches from vehicles and people can cause unsightly marks and decrease longevity.
A further concern is the lack of defense against chemicals, oils, and other substances that may spill or be applied to concrete surfaces. These substances can compromise the concrete, leading to expensive repairs. Furthermore, sun exposure can cause fading, diminishing the aesthetic value of outdoor concrete areas. Concrete coatings serve as a barrier, mitigating these problems and boosting the overall integrity of the surface. By addressing these challenges, coatings assure that concrete maintains its function and appearance for longer timeframes.

Assorted Types of Concrete Treatments and Their Practical Uses
Concrete coatings come in various types, each providing unique benefits and uses. Epoxy coatings deliver outstanding strength and protection against chemicals, making them ideal for industrial settings. In contrast, polyurethane coatings offer versatility for both indoor and outdoor use, while stained concrete improves visual appearance, allowing for creative design options.
Epoxy Coatings Benefits
Epoxy coatings deliver substantial benefits, making them a favored choice for diverse concrete surfaces. Recognized for their resilience, these coatings can resist heavy foot traffic and combat wear and tear, making them perfect for commercial and industrial settings. Their strong adhesion properties ensure that they bond securely to concrete, minimizing the likelihood of peeling or chipping. Additionally, epoxy coatings create a seamless finish, which not only enhances aesthetics but also facilitates cleaning and maintenance. They are resistant to chemicals, oil, and stains, making them ideal for garages and workshops. Finally, epoxy coatings are available in various colors and finishes, allowing homeowners and businesses to customize their spaces while reaping from improved longevity and protection.
Polyurethane Capability
Examining the versatility of polyurethane coatings highlights their adaptability across different concrete surfaces and uses. These coatings work well for both household and commercial environments, granting effective protection against wear, chemicals, and moisture. The effectiveness of polyurethane is especially evident in high-traffic spaces such as garages and warehouses, where durability matters. With its flexibility, it is able to accommodate natural concrete expansion and contraction, lowering the chance of cracking. Moreover, polyurethane coatings are formulated with various finishes, ranging from glossy to matte, improving the aesthetic look of surfaces. This versatility makes polyurethane an excellent choice for a range of projects, ensuring both functional performance and visual enhancement across diverse concrete applications.

Essential Steps to Ready Your Concrete Area
Preparing a cement surface is vital for obtaining a durable and visually appealing finish. The initial step requires thoroughly cleaning the surface to eliminate dirt, oil, and any current coatings. This may demand high-pressure cleaning or the use of specialized cleaners to ensure all contaminants are removed. Once cleaned, it is important to inspect the concrete for cracks or deterioration. Any flaws should be fixed using appropriate compounds or patching compounds to create a smooth foundation.
After repairs, the surface must be left to dry fully, as moisture may compromise coating bond strength. Also, if the concrete is new, it is recommended to allow at least 28 days for complete curing. To conclude, sanding or abrading the surface can improve adhesion further, supplying a textured surface for superior coating performance. These crucial steps set the groundwork for a effective application of concrete coatings, guaranteeing enduring results.
What Transpires During the Installation of Concrete Finishes?
During the installation of concrete coatings, skilled professionals meticulously apply the chosen material to the ready substrate. This process commences with assessing the particular coating variety, such as epoxy, polyurea, or decorative overlays. The crew then guarantees that the surface is clear of contaminants and debris, managing any imperfections that may affect adhesion.
After the surface is prepared, they mix the coating materials according to manufacturer specifications. The application typically consists of several layers, with each layer needing adequate time to harden before the next is added. Professionals use specialized tools to guarantee an even application, paying close attention to edges and corners.
Once the final layer is applied, the area is protected to improve durability and resistance to wear. Throughout the procedure, safety protocols are followed to protect both the installers and the adjacent spaces. Ultimately, the outcome is a renovated concrete surface that enhances both visual appeal and practical performance.
Tips for Caring for Your Concrete Finishes to Guarantee Long-term Performance
Maintaining concrete coatings is important for ensuring their durability and effectiveness. Regular maintenance helps protect the surface from wear, marks, and natural deterioration. To maintain these coatings, it is wise to conduct routine cleaning using a mild detergent and water, excluding strong cleaners that can harm the finish.
Furthermore, regular checks should be performed to identify any indicators of wear or damage. If fractures or flaking are noticed, prompt repairs are vital to avoid additional damage. Applying a sealant periodically can improve defense against water and UV explore now rays, prolonging the lifespan of the coating.
Moreover, large items and machinery should be positioned over protective mats to avoid scratches and dents. By adhering to these care procedures, property owners can greatly extend the lifespan of their concrete coatings, guaranteeing the investment remains both functional and visually appealing for years to come.

What's the Timeline for Applying Concrete Coatings?
Applying concrete coatings typically takes 1-3 days, based on the scale and complexity of your project. Elements like surface preparation, cure time, and weather patterns also impact the overall timeline for final results.
Can You apply Coatings Over existing Paint or Sealers?
Yes, finishes can be applied over existing paint or sealers, but adequate surface readiness is essential. This may require washing, sanding, or removing the previous layers to ensure ideal adhesion and durability of the new coating.
Is Concrete Coating Protected for Pets and Children?
Concrete coatings are typically secure for pets and children once completely hardened. However, it's essential to choose non-toxic products and guarantee adequate air circulation during installation to reduce any possible dangers during the curing process.
What Is the Cost Estimate Cost for Expert Concrete Surface Services?
Expert concrete coating solutions usually have a cost range of $2 to $7 per square foot, which depends on the type of coating, surface preparation, and the complexity of the project.
In What Manners Do Atmospheric Conditions Influence the Installation Process?
Weather conditions greatly affect the application process of concrete finishes. Elevated humidity can impede drying, while temperature extremes may compromise adhesion and curing. Experts often track forecasts to establish favorable circumstances for successful application and lasting performance.
